Rehabilitation of Coastal and Marine Habitat in UAE


Venue : United Arab Emirates  

Within the framework of the Ministry of Climate Change & Environment's strategy 2017-2021 for the sustainability of natural ecosystem and preserving marine life, the Ministry is rehabilitating the degraded coastal areas through the restoration of coral reefs, which are considered as natural habitat and multi-dimension community structure for marine organisms, the cultivation of mangroves which provide nursery and feeding ground for many living organisms, in addition to deploying artificial reefs to support the marine environment. The goals of the initiative are: To enhance marine habitat areas in the UAE, to promote biodiversity (species & habitat) in UAE marine and coastal areas and to enhance sustainability of marine ecosystem.
